In a stunning turn of events, YNW Melly has officially been released from jail, following a significant update in his ongoing legal battle. On June 21, 2026, it was announced that his trial would be delayed until 2027, prompting his release and bringing relief to his worried mother, who has been vocal about her son’s harsh treatment behind bars.
Melly’s mother, Jaime King, expressed her anguish over the conditions her son has faced during his seven-year detainment. She revealed that a Broward Sheriff’s Office (BSO) officer confirmed that Melly’s cell had been searched daily without finding any contraband, and that he had not spoken to family in six years. “It’s heartbreaking,” she said, emphasizing that her son is being treated worse than many convicted inmates.
As his legal team pushes for a bond release, they argue that Melly’s treatment is not only inhumane but possibly illegal. They are calling for a third-party investigation into the conditions he has endured, which have been likened to those in the movie “Castaway” by a psychiatrist who testified in court.

The conditions of his imprisonment have been a focal point for many, with his mother detailing how he has been denied basic rights, such as phone calls and mail. “He hasn’t been convicted of anything,” she lamented, highlighting the stark contrast between his treatment and that of other inmates.
As the legal proceedings unfold, Melly’s case continues to attract attention. His co-defendant, Courtland Henry, recently accepted a plea deal that requires him to provide a detailed account of the events surrounding the alleged crime. This development could be pivotal in shaping the outcome of Melly’s case.
While the prosecution argues that Melly is part of a street gang and presents evidence to support their claims, his defense maintains that he is innocent. The tension in the courtroom is palpable, with both sides preparing for a battle that could determine Melly’s future.
